Best Earbud Tip Materials: Silicone vs. Foam vs. Flange

By Vitaly Fedorov | Last Updated on August 28, 2026 | Posted on August 28, 2026

Introduction to Earbud Tip Materials

Finding the perfect pair of true wireless earbuds or wired in-ear monitors (IEMs) is only half the battle. To truly unlock their potential, you need the right earbud tips. The material of your ear tips dramatically affects sound quality, bass response, noise isolation, and long-term wearing comfort. Silicone Earbud Tips: The Industry Standard

Silicone is the most common material used for earbud tips, and for good reason. It is incredibly versatile, durable, and easy to manufacture. Most earbuds come with a selection of small, medium, and large silicone tips right out of the box.

One of the main advantages of silicone is its durability. Unlike foam, which degrades over time, silicone can last for years with proper care. It is also completely washable, making it a highly hygienic choice. When it comes to sound, silicone provides a relatively balanced signature without heavily coloring the audio. However, because it doesn’t conform perfectly to every ear canal shape, some users might experience a weaker seal, leading to reduced bass response and passive noise isolation.

Pros and Cons of Silicone Tips

  • Pros:
    • Highly durable and long-lasting
    • Easy to clean and maintain hygiene
    • Affordable and easily replaceable
    • Does not absorb sweat or moisture
  • Cons:
    • May not provide a perfect seal for all ear shapes
    • Can become slippery during intense workouts
    • Average noise isolation compared to foam

Memory Foam Earbud Tips: The Comfort and Isolation Kings

Memory foam ear tips have gained immense popularity among audiophiles and frequent travelers. The material is designed to be compressed before insertion, after which it slowly expands to fill the unique contours of your ear canal. This creates a custom-like fit that is hard to beat.

The primary benefit of memory foam is unparalleled passive noise isolation. By creating a tight seal, foam tips block out a significant amount of ambient noise, making them ideal for commuting, air travel, or noisy offices. This secure seal also enhances bass response, delivering a richer, fuller sound. The soft nature of the foam reduces pressure points in the ear, allowing for longer, fatigue-free listening sessions.

However, foam tips require more maintenance. They degrade much faster than silicone and typically need replacing every few months. They also absorb sweat and earwax, which can make them unhygienic if not replaced regularly.

Pros and Cons of Memory Foam Tips

  • Pros:
    • Exceptional passive noise isolation
    • Superior bass response due to a perfect seal
    • Extremely comfortable for long listening sessions
    • Secure fit that stays in place
  • Cons:
    • Short lifespan (needs frequent replacement)
    • Absorbs moisture, sweat, and earwax
    • Can slightly muffle high frequencies (treble roll-off)

Flange Earbud Tips: Deep Insertion for Maximum Seal

Flange ear tips (which come in double or triple flange variations) are typically made of silicone but feature multiple layers or “flanges.” The design is intended to penetrate deeper into the ear canal, providing multiple points of contact for an airtight seal.

Triple flange tips are favored by professional musicians and audiophiles who prioritize maximum isolation and a completely secure fit without resorting to foam. Because they sit deeper in the ear, they can provide excellent isolation and a very direct sound presentation. However, the deep insertion depth can be highly uncomfortable for some users, and it may take time to get used to the sensation.

Pros and Cons of Flange Tips

  • Pros:
    • Excellent noise isolation rivaling foam
    • Very secure fit, unlikely to fall out
    • Durable and washable (usually made of silicone)
  • Cons:
    • Deep insertion can be uncomfortable or painful for some
    • Requires a specific insertion technique
    • Aesthetic can be polarizing

Conclusion: Which Earbud Tip is Right for You?

The “best” earbud tip material ultimately comes down to your personal priorities. If you want a low-maintenance, durable option that provides decent all-around performance, stick with standard silicone tips. They are reliable and hassle-free.

If you prioritize blocking out the world, maximizing bass response, and experiencing supreme comfort for long listening sessions, memory foam tips are a worthy investment, provided you don’t mind replacing them every few months.

Finally, if you need professional-grade isolation and a fit that absolutely will not budge, and you can tolerate a deeper insertion, flange tips might be your perfect match.
